Spice up Your Routine

One of the easiest ways to cure your couch potato tendencies in the kitchen is to spice things up a bit. Literally! Experiment with different herbs and spices to add flavor to your dishes. Not only will this make your meals more exciting, but it will also help you discover new favorite flavor combinations. Who knew that a dash of paprika could make such a difference?

Get Creative with Leftovers

Instead of letting leftovers languish in the back of your fridge until they're no longer edible, why not get creative with them? Turn last night's roasted chicken into a delicious sandwich or transform that leftover rice into a flavorful stir-fry. The possibilities are endless when you use your imagination (and your leftovers)!

Embrace the Slow Cooker

If the thought of spending hours in the kitchen preparing a meal is enough to send you running back to the couch, fear not! The slow cooker is here to save the day. Throw your ingredients in, set it, and forget it until dinnertime. It's like having a personal chef without the hefty price tag (or the judgmental looks when you're still in your pajamas at 6 pm).

Make it a Social Affair

Cooking doesn't have to be a solitary activity. Invite friends or family over for a cooking night and make it a social affair. Not only will you have help in the kitchen, but you'll also have someone to share your culinary creations with. Plus, everything tastes better when it's enjoyed with good company (and maybe a glass of wine or two).
